No, but it is the best example of a retail authentic Payton I've ever seen and I've owned a handful of them.
This one is the closest to his actual game jerseys I've seen inasmuch as the nameplate lettering placement is correct, it has the pre-1986 Wilson cloth tag, and it's the correct size.......three details that are just never found together on retail versions.
It's basically exactly like Walter's actual jersey.
